Output 5227586ea142954d245621833f8f49eb1f933e264419444f9f0880ba3e55e6ff:2

value
1349888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3b8e56e3a34b8eb9b161cc18bbf951c5869431c OP_EQUALVERIFY OP_CHECKSIG
address
1Mm5tMrkdj8MFsp4okohbRWQPQdG5Wyx1w
transaction
5227586ea142954d245621833f8f49eb1f933e264419444f9f0880ba3e55e6ff
spent
true